When nurses sign out during the end of shift, it’s done so in a quiet setting. Contrast that to medical residents — at least when I was a resident 8 years ago — where pager interruptions during sign out were the norm.
PookieMD compares the situation to the “sterile cockpit” that airline pilots enjoy:
“Pilots have the sterile cockpit–a situation in which, if the plane is below 10,000 feet, only conversation directly relevant to flying is allowed. The rule was developed because take offs and landings are the most likely time a crash will occur, and take offs and landings occur below 10,000 feet. Simple enough, and it saves lives.”
Physicians enjoy no such luxury. Patient discussions with other doctors often take place in distracted settings, under the threat of a pager going off at any time.
Changing this, PookieMD argues, requires a cultural shift. As mentioned earlier, when nurses sign out, it’s sacred time. Doctors need something similar. Studies show that medical errors can arise during the patient hand-off to another physician. Signing out patients in an undisturbed setting may minimize the risk of poor communication, and subsequently, potential mistakes. “Page early and often needs to be replaced with ‘page urgently when appropriate,’” writes PookieMD.
Let’s see if hospital administrators have the courage to make this happen.

The New York Times profiles research by Harvey A. Liu and Kenneth J. Balkus Jr. of the University of Texas at Dallas to create a therapeutic nitric oxide releasing bandage. Nitric oxide can play a significant role in peripheral vasodilation, relaxation of pulmonary vasculature, and other physiological processes, such as penile erection. Therefore, an effective method of delivering this free radical should allow the development of new types of vascular stockings, bandages, and other therapeutic (or recreational) devices.
A snippet from NYT:
As they describe in a paper in Chemistry of Materials, the researchers use a zeolite, an aluminosilicate mineral that has a three-dimensional cage structure. Zeolites have been shown to be able to store and release nitric oxide and other chemicals. They embed the mineral in fibers of a biocompatible polymer, polylactic acid, as they are spun and form a tissue-like mat. The fibers are then infused with nitric oxide; by controlling the porosity of the fibers, the researchers could control the release of the gas.
The researchers say the resulting material could be incorporated into socks for diabetics that would deliver nitric oxide through the skin. It might also prove useful before transplants as a wrapping for organs to help preserve them outside the body for longer.

Virtobot is the name of a forensic robot used at the University of Bern’s Institute of Forensic Medicine to perform virtual autopsies. In the futuristic Virtopsy laboratory, the robot scans the contours and texture of the human body by projecting light bars on it and acquiring high definition images.
These data are combined with the CT images acquired by the scanner in the same room. A three dimensional image of the body is then reconstructed that can be used during forensic examinations and be preserved as long as necessary. Additionally, the robot can also perform CT guided biopsies. The US forces have already installed a Virtopsy laboratory at Dover Air Force Base in Delaware to assess the cause of death of soldiers sent back from Iraq and Afghanistan.

I’ve been searching Twitter for “population” and “economics” this month and came across this article on LifeSiteNews.com. The contention: Low population growth is responsible for the current recession. Here’s a snippet:
“With the decline in births, there are fewer young people that productively enter the working world,” Tedeschi explained. At the same time, he said, “there are many more elderly people that leave the system of production and become a cost for the collective,” increasing social welfare costs that a shrinking proportion of taxable young workers will have to sustain.
There’s actually a smidgen of truth to that. In a nation where the population is growing, the young outnumber the old. Where there are “pay as you go” retirement programs like Social Security in the U.S., this places an increasing burden on the working class to support the elderly.
But to say that the current global recession is due to slow population growth disingenuous. China is still doing quite well, even though its population growth has also slowed. The US continues to have relatively rapid population growth, but it’s in a recession just like places where population is stagnating, like Western Europe and Japan. The places world where population is growing fastest are typically highly impoverished. Read more »

As I’m doing my PhD in clinical genomics, I’m really interested in the connection between the Internet and medicine. I was happy when Pathway Genomics, one of the newest direct-to-consumer genetic companies, offered me a free genetic test.
After an interview I did with them, I sent my saliva sample back and 3-4 weeks later, I received an email that my results were ready. This is my experience and the things I found interesting. As I got a free test from Navigenics a year ago, I plan to compare these services. I was very interested in the service of Pathway Genomics because of what they analyze:
1) Sampling: It was quite an easy process with only a few papers to fill (though it’s always hard to solve FedEX issues from Europe) and clear instructions. A video about a patient showing the whole process in 1-2 minutes, including saliva collection and filling out the paperwork, would be useful.
2) Preparations: I liked that I had to complete a questionnaire focusing on my lifestyle and patient history (Your Environment and Lifestyle, The Shape You’re In, and You and Your Family). As family history is the best genetic test out there, so it’s important to use that data while analyzing genetic results. Though, I couldn’t calculate my BMI (couldn’t use kg and centimeter) and the family history application wasn’t working for me. Read more »
